What is CPR?
Defining CPR
CPR is a life-saving strategy used in emergencies when a person's heartbeat or breathing has quit. It combines upper body compressions with rescue breaths to keep blood flow to essential organs.

FAQs about Emergency treatment and Mouth-to-mouth Resuscitation Courses
What's the period of these courses?
Most fundamental training courses last in between 4-8 hours relying on the provider.
Are these accreditations valid indefinitely?
Typically, both certifications need renewal every 2-3 years to make sure skills continue to be current.
Can I take both courses simultaneously?
Yes! Many training carriers supply mixed packages for those curious about getting both accreditations efficiently.
Will I receive physical certification?
Upon successful conclusion, participants typically receive a physical certificate as proof of their training.
How much do these training courses cost?
Prices vary extensively based upon area and training course material but normally array from $100-$300 AUD per course.
